Window and Door Repairs

Repairing window and door systems is frequently necessary. This includes wood rot, drafts, and hardware failure.

Drafts

It is an essential home maintenance job to find and stop drafts from doors and windows. A drafty window could increase the cost of energy and impact the overall comfort of your home. There are numerous ways to block drafts from windows and doors.

One of the easiest methods to block drafts from windows and doors is to use window plastic. Window plastic is reasonably priced and can be bought at the majority of hardware stores. It can be used to add an additional layer of insulation and is simple to apply. It can be cut to fit the exact dimensions of the window.

You can also use caulking to seal gaps between the frame of the window and the wall. Caulk is available in cartridges that are disposable. To smoothen the caulk's bead it is best to use a gloved finger.

Another option is to make use of a stopper that resembles a snake to prevent drafts. A snake-style stopper is purchased at most home improvement shops. The snake-style stopper can only stop drafts in the base. If you're dealing with a major draft issue, you may need to replace your window.

A home energy audit can help you discover and repair drafts. A professional home inspector will be able detect drafts from windows, doors and attics. An audit can also help you to make energy-saving improvements in your home.

Caulking can also be used to stop drafts from windows and doors. If you're not sure of where the source of drafts is the incense stick may be used to locate the area. You can then hold the stick near the window and check for the flickering of a flame. If you see light it means that air is getting in through a crack or gap.

Condensation

Among the many problems that doors and windows may face one of the ones that homeowners are most worried about is condensation. Condensation on windows can cause mildew, water damage and mold growth. It can also dull the light that comes in from the outside making it difficult to see.

The best method to deal with window condensation is to identify what is causing the problem and take action. Most cases of window condensation are caused by high humidity levels in your home. Showering cooking, showering and other daily activities can add to the humidity in your home.

Good ventilation is crucial to prevent condensation. If you're planning to remodel your home you may notice an increase in condensation.

Excess moisture in the home can also cause mildew and mold. High humidity can cause water vapors to condense on windows and other surfaces.

Moisture Eliminators are a cheap and effective method of reducing condensation. These products eliminate water particles, and also increase the temperature of the room. They can also be used to get rid of excess moisture from windows.

Condensation between panes is a sign of a failing seal. You can get rid of moisture by wiping them clean.

Dehumidifiers are a different option. They remove moisture from the air and help dry the space. If a dehumidifier isn't sufficient you might want to consider replacing your windows.

The most popular kind of window condensation is the interior. It occurs when warm, humid air meets with a cooler surface. This happens when the glass is the coldest surface in a room.

Condensation can occur on windows in the summer or winter. You're more likely in summer to see condensation on exterior windows. Condensation on interior windows is more prevalent during winter.

Wood rot

Whether your window or door is old or new and you may damage it due to wood rot. The first step to repair wood rot is to identify the issue. It is also important to check for gaps between the door and siding. This is a typical place for moisture to get in and cause rot in the wood.

The next step to repair wood rot is to remove the damaged wood. You can employ a pry bar to remove the rotted board. You can cut the wood by hand or with an sandpaper or scraping tool.

If you spot holes in the wood that has rotted You can fill them by caulk. Once you're done let it dry. Putting caulk on gaps can stop moisture from entering your home.

In some cases it may be necessary to replace the entire window frame. This is a large task that should be done by experts. A licensed contractor can provide free estimates. A professional can also assist you in deciding whether replacing or repairing windows is the best option for you.

You can also fix wood rot by filling gaps with epoxy. This method works best in the case of wood that is less than 2 inches deep. You'll also have to scrub the area and prime it with wood filler. When you're done you can smooth the filler by using sandpaper.

You may also need to replace the entire frame in the event that the rot has gotten to the edges of the window. You can pick from a selection of sturdy wood. You can also have the wood cut according to your specifications.

Wood rot is a typical problem for homeowners. However you can remedy it using the proper tools. The early detection of the issue will help you to complete the task quickly.
